Analysis

In 2024, dec alternative conversion factor in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land stood at 0.7824 ratio.

The figure is down 2.7% on the previous year and up 28.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, dec alternative conversion factor in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land peaked at 0.8113 ratio in 2022 and was at its lowest, 0.4998 ratio, in 2007.

That places United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land 219th out of 224 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 25 years of available data.

DEC alternative conversion factor in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land, year by year

Annual values for DEC alternative conversion factor (in local currency unit per United States dollar) in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land, 2000 to 2024.
Year ratio Change
2000 0.6609 ratio
2001 0.6947 ratio +5.1%
2002 0.6672 ratio -4.0%
2003 0.6125 ratio -8.2%
2004 0.5462 ratio -10.8%
2005 0.55 ratio +0.7%
2006 0.5435 ratio -1.2%
2007 0.4998 ratio -8.0%
2008 0.544 ratio +8.8%
2009 0.6419 ratio +18.0%
2010 0.6472 ratio +0.8%
2011 0.6241 ratio -3.6%
2012 0.633 ratio +1.4%
2013 0.6397 ratio +1.0%
2014 0.6077 ratio -5.0%
2015 0.6545 ratio +7.7%
2016 0.7406 ratio +13.2%
2017 0.777 ratio +4.9%
2018 0.7496 ratio -3.5%
2019 0.7834 ratio +4.5%
2020 0.78 ratio -0.4%
2021 0.7271 ratio -6.8%
2022 0.8113 ratio +11.6%
2023 0.8045 ratio -0.8%
2024 0.7824 ratio -2.7%
